download_data | R Documentation |
The download_data()
function accesses and downloads atmospheric, meteorological, and environmental data from various open-access data sources.
download_data(
dataset_name = c("aqs", "ecoregion", "ecoregions", "geos", "gmted", "koppen",
"koppengeiger", "merra2", "merra", "modis", "narr", "nlcd", "noaa", "sedac_groads",
"sedac_population", "groads", "population", "hms", "smoke", "tri", "nei", "gridmet",
"terraclimate", "huc", "cropscape", "cdl", "prism"),
directory_to_save = NULL,
acknowledgement = FALSE,
hash = FALSE,
...
)
dataset_name |
character(1). Dataset to download. |
directory_to_save |
character(1). Directory to save / unzip (if zip files are downloaded) data. |
acknowledgement |
logical(1). By setting |
hash |
logical(1). By setting |
... |
Arguments passed to each download function. |
For hash = FALSE
, NULL
For hash = TRUE
, an rlang::hash_file
character.
Data files will be downloaded and stored in respective
sub-directories within directory_to_save
. File format and
sub-directory names depend on data source and dataset of interest.
All download function names are in download_*
formats
Insang Song
For details of each download function per dataset, Please refer to:
download_aqs
: "aqs"
, "AQS"
download_ecoregion
: "ecoregions"
, "ecoregion"
download_geos
: "geos"
download_gmted
: "gmted"
, "GMTED"
download_koppen_geiger
: "koppen"
, "koppengeiger"
download_merra2
: "merra2", "merra"
, "MERRA"
, "MERRA2"
download_narr
: "narr"
download_nlcd
: "nlcd"
, "NLCD"
download_hms
: "noaa"
, "smoke"
, "hms"
download_groads
: "sedac_groads"
, "groads"
download_population
: "sedac_population"
,
"population"
download_modis
: "modis"
, "MODIS"
download_tri
: "tri"
, "TRI"
download_nei
: "nei"
, "NEI"
download_gridmet
: "gridMET"
, "gridmet"
download_terraclimate
: "TerraClimate"
, "terraclimate"
download_huc
: "huc"
download_cropscape
: "cropscape"
, "cdl"
download_prism
: "prism"
## Not run:
download_data(
dataset_name = "narr",
variables = "weasd",
year = 2023,
directory_to_save = tempdir(),
acknowledgement = TRUE,
download = FALSE, # NOTE: download skipped for examples,
remove_command = TRUE
)
## End(Not run)
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.